WebHere's how we can create a dictionary in Python. capital_city = {"Nepal": "Kathmandu", "Italy": "Rome", "England": "London"} print(capital_city) Run Code Output {'Nepal': 'Kathmandu', 'Italy': 'Rome', 'England': 'London'} In the above example, we have created a dictionary named capital_city.
